The Rooted Life is a podcast that seeks to help women thrive in life and relationships by prioritizing two key areas: faith and wellbeing. Created by best friends Dorian & Morgan, the show is an open love letter filled with personal stories and life lessons on topics like dating, community, self-care and spiritual growth.
